Biography

Charles Evers was an American civil rights activist and politician. He was the older brother of Medgar Evers, a prominent civil rights activist who was assassinated in 1963. Charles Evers became involved in the civil rights movement after his brother's death, leading voter registration drives and protests in Mississippi. He made history by becoming the first African American mayor in Mississippi since Reconstruction, serving as mayor of Fayette from 1969 to 1981. Evers continued his activism throughout his life, advocating for racial equality and economic empowerment for African Americans.
